James Baldwin's life and work were deeply intertwined with the American civil rights movement.
His essays, such as "Notes of a Native Son," powerfully articulated the Black experience in America.
His novels, including "Go Tell It on the Mountain" and "Another Country," explored themes of race, sexuality, and identity with unflinching honesty.
Baldwin's eloquent prose and insightful commentary on social issues made him a prominent voice in the fight for racial equality.
His legacy continues to inspire and challenge readers to confront difficult truths about American society.
